(Aspire 9303) > > In 2.6.18 the audio worked fine, but now I've upgraded to 2.6.22 > it has stopped working. > > I note that there is a acer specific quirk mode in patch_realtek.c > enabled for all acer devices introduced in the timeframe. Disabling > the quirk so that the driver uses it auot mode makes playback work > fine again. > > To be clear this pathc seems to work for me:- > > --- /usr/src/linux-source-2.6.22/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c 2007-07-09 00:32:17.000000000 +0100 > +++ linux-source-2.6.22/sound/pci/hda/patch_realtek.c 2007-08-20 22:21:37.000000000 +0100 > @@ -6392,7 +6392,7 @@ >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1462, 0x4319, "MSI", ALC883_TARGA_DIG), >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1462, 0x4324, "MSI", ALC883_TARGA_DIG), >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1462, 0xa422, "MSI", ALC883_TARGA_2ch_DIG), > - S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1025, 0, "Acer laptop", ALC883_ACER), > +/* S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1025, 0, "Acer laptop", ALC883_ACER) , */ >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x15d9, 0x8780, "Supermicro PDSBA", ALC883_3ST_6ch), >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x161f, 0x2054, "Medion laptop", ALC883_MEDION), > SND_PCI_QUIRK(0x1071, 0x8258, "Evesham Voyaeger", ALC883_LAPTOP_EAPD), > > > Unfortunately I think it's pretty clear it will break for others. > > The lspci reports the following on the appropriate device:- > 00:10.1 0403: 10de:026c (rev a2) > Subsystem: 1025:0112 > Flags: 66MHz, fast devsel, IRQ 19 > Memory at c0000000 (32-bit, non-prefetchable) [size=16K] > Capabilities: > Jaroslav, Takashi: can you please comment on this?
